​“Gracenotes Symphonic Community Orchestra is committed to creating a musical bond with our communities while inspiring the many talents within.”​

​Gracenotes Symphonic Community Orchestra is an all volunteer, non-profit organization established in 2008 as a brass ensemble located in Mukwonago, Wisconsin. We have grown to be a 95 member full symphonic orchestra under the leadership of  our founders Gary and Nancy Groubert. Our orchestra performs multiple concerts in the spring and fall playing a broad spectrum of music. In addition, Gracenotes has a  jazz band and brass choir which performs at events throughout our communities.
